Transaction 498f34770152dfb36bdb7bccbbc2ac924fc63bb2951707d8ed4aeac5902ad87b

2 Input
1 Outputs
  • 498f34770152dfb36bdb7bccbbc2ac924fc63bb2951707d8ed4aeac5902ad87b:0
  • value  31315876
    address  144yEf4rGTjC9dvi2yabbCQvaE1BuSHdA8